Dog Rocks are the original 100% natural solution to pet urine burn marks, with no change to the pH balance of your dog's urine. There are no side effects apart from a lush green lawn. Dog Rocks work like a sponge, reaching a saturation point. Impurities in the water such as tin, nitrates and ammonia are absorbed leaving it in a purified state for your pet. As they drink Dog Rock water, less nitrates enter their bodies meaning their urine causes no burn marks. An overload of nitrates causes these dead patches on your lawn.

Instructions:

  • One pack of Dog Rocks in your dog's water bowl will keep your lawn in tip-top condition for up to 2 months. Please ensure that you have 1 whole pack of 200g Dog Rocks in each of your dog's water bowls (2 litres of water). It is important to let the rocks submerge in the water pitcher for 10 hours before use for them to be effective and the bowl must be filled with water at all times. One pack will last for 2 months and then must be changed to ensure continued results. If your pet really does not want a rock in its water bowl, you can put Dog Rocks in a jug of water and decant from the jug to the water bowl, it's that simple. Make sure your dog only drinks from water that has been filtered by Dog Rocks. Try to restrict them drinking on a regular basis from puddles, rivers, and streams. Bring water with you when your dog is away from home.
